Go Negosyo's 3M-on-Wheels at SM San Pedro

February 08, 2025

Our Chamber led by President Rene Vincent Torralba and represented by Secretary General Elfred Lope shares knowledge and advice with the aspiring and existing participants during the 3M on Wheels in Sm San Pedro. Go Negosyo's 3M on Wheels is a free program that aims to help Filipino entrepreneurs by providing them with three key things: Mentorship, Money, and Market.

BIR's Estate Tax Amnesty Program

February 27, 2025

Our Chamber recently participated in the Bureau of Internal Revenue's (BIR) Estate Tax Amnesty program. The event was held today, February 27, 2025, at Kathy's Hub in San Dionisio, Parañaque. Our Chamber was represented by VP-External Affairs Mr. Charlie Ramos, VP-Membership Mr. Antonio Miguel Sanchez, Board of Director Mr. Marc Alain, and other members.

The Estate Tax Amnesty program is a government initiative that aims to encourage taxpayers to settle their estate tax liabilities. The program offers a reduced tax rate and a waiver of penalties and surcharges.
